SELF-IDENTIFYING FLAT CALIBRATION OBJECT FOR MEASURING MEANS OF OPTICAL RANGE Russian patent published in 2020 - IPC G06K19/06 

Abstract RU 2719689 C1

FIELD: optics.

SUBSTANCE: invention relates to optical measurements. Self-identifying flat calibration object for measurement means of the optical range, invariant to the zoom operation, consisting of a square recognition area located in the centre of the object, divided by two diagonals into four triangles, two black and two white alternate colours, characterized in that the recognition area is intended for determining coordinates of the centre of the calibration object to determine the size of the marker and the encoding region boundary consisting of two strips located opposite the two bands of the restriction region relative to the recognition area square, and divided into square zones of black and white colour, intended for encoding by binary code of identifier-number of this calibration object, and used for automatic decoding of identifier of calibration object.

EFFECT: technical result is wider range of means.

1 cl, 3 dwg
